Lupinus Argenteus, also known as Silver Lupine, is a perennial herb with striking silver-gray foliage and tall flower spikes. This hardy plant attracts pollinators like bees and butterflies and is perfect for adding texture and beauty to gardens, particularly in full sun and well-drained conditions.
